I would like to start/stop video remotely with my D7000, but haven't found a method yet. I would be willing to go either wireless or with a cable, doesn't matter.

Rather than get up and restart the video (at the camera) each time I am filming myself and possibly another person I'd be interviewing, I'd like to be able to just hit a button somewhere and start/stop the recording.

• I purchased a remote cable release (Phottix TR-90) but found it only can control the shutter for photographs, not start/stop video.

• I then inquired with Nikon about the WU-1a wireless mobile adapter; at first one of their 3rd-party "expert users" told me in a chat window that I could use it with the D7000 (even though the compatibility chart lists the D7100), but an actual Nikon rep later informed me she was mistaken, that it would not work.

I heard people talking about a USB OTG (on-the-go) cable, is this a possibility? Any ideas or leads? Thanks for checking the topic out, hope someone can help!

If you go into the menu you can select the shutter release button to start/stop video. Now using a cable remote, it will start/stop video.
